Fleet Wrap Expenses: Understanding Price Determinants
Determining the total expense of a commercial vehicle wrap website can feel like navigating a maze. A variety of factors determine the final price tag, and understanding these variables is key to getting an accurate quote and avoiding unexpected surprises. One major factor is the scale of your vehicle. Larger vehicles naturally require more material, which translates to a higher price. Another crucial consideration is the complexity of the wrap. A simple design with basic graphics will generally be less expensive than a intricate design with multiple colors and layers.
- ,Also the type of material used can play a role in the overall cost. Premium vinyl materials are more durable and offer better protection from the elements, but they tend to come with a higher price tag than standard vinyl options.
- location matters. The cost of labor can fluctuate significantly depending on your geographic region. Don't forget to factor in any additional services you may require, such as vehicle maintenance or installation.
By carefully considering these factors and researching different options, you can get a commercial vehicle wrap that fits both your aesthetic preferences and your budget.

Understanding Commercial Vehicle Wrap Pricing
Getting a quote for a commercial vehicle wrap can seem like navigating a maze. Many factors influence the final price, making it challenging to predict the exact amount upfront. We'll break down some key factors that affect commercial vehicle wrap pricing, so you can gain a better picture.
First and foremost, the dimensions of your vehicle plays a major role. Larger vehicles naturally require more vinyl, driving up the total {cost|.
Next, consider the layout of the wrap itself. Straightforward designs with limited colors are typically less costly than intricate graphics. Full-color wraps often involve more time, which also contributes the final price.
Additionally, the grade of vinyl used can vary significantly in cost. Premium-grade vinyls offer superior durability, fade resistance, and a smoother look, but they come at a higher cost.
The expertise of the installer is another crucial factor to consider. A reputable installer with a proven track record will ensure a high-quality installation, which can impact the overall price.
Finally, don't forget about extra services you may require, such as stripping of the existing wrap or design services.
Understanding these factors can help you in getting a more realistic understanding of commercial vehicle wrap pricing.
